目录
- 前言
- 什么是 shadowsocks-libev?
- 为什么选择 shadowsocks-libev?
- 在 Debian Buster 上安装 shadowsocks-libev
- 启用 Debian Buster Backports 仓库
- 安装 shadowsocks-libev
- 配置 shadowsocks-libev 服务器
- 启动 shadowsocks-libev 服务
- 使用 shadowsocks-libev 客户端
- 常见问题 FAQ
- 结语
1. 前言
随着互联网审查和封锁的不断加剧,能够安全、稳定地访问互联网变得越来越重要。在这种情况下,shadowsocks-libev 这款开源的代理软件成为了许多用户的首选。
本文将为您详细介绍如何在 Debian Buster 系统上安装和配置 shadowsocks-libev 后端,以及如何使用客户端进行连接。无论您是 Debian 新手还是老手,都可以根据本教程轻松地在您的系统上部署 shadowsocks-libev。
2. 什么是 shadowsocks-libev?
shadowsocks-libev 是一款基于 shadowsocks 协议的开源代理软件,它采用轻量级的 C 语言实现,相比原版的 shadowsocks 具有更快的速度和更低的资源消耗。shadowsocks-libev 可以运行在各种操作系统上,包括 Linux、Windows 和 macOS 等。
shadowsocks-libev 的工作原理是将客户端的流量通过加密隧道转发到代理服务器,从而绕过网络封锁和审查,实现安全、快速的互联网访问。
3. 为什么选择 shadowsocks-libev?
shadowsocks-libev 有以下几个优点:
- 性能优异: 由于采用了 C 语言实现,shadowsocks-libev 相比原版的 shadowsocks 具有更快的速度和更低的资源消耗。
- 跨平台支持: shadowsocks-libev 可以运行在 Linux、Windows 和 macOS 等多种操作系统上,为用户提供了更广泛的选择。
- 安全性高: shadowsocks-libev 采用了加密传输,可以有效防止网络监听和内容审查。
- 易于部署: shadowsocks-libev 的安装和配置相对简单,即使是新手也能轻松上手。
- 开源免费: shadowsocks-libev 是一款开源免费的软件,用户可以自由使用和修改。
综上所述,shadowsocks-libev 无疑是一款功能强大、性能出色的代理软件,非常适合用于突破网络封锁和审查。
4. 在 Debian Buster 上安装 shadowsocks-libev
4.1 启用 Debian Buster Backports 仓库
由于 shadowsocks-libev 在 Debian Buster 的默认仓库中并不存在,我们需要先启用 Debian Buster Backports 仓库。
编辑 /etc/apt/sources.list
文件,在文件末尾添加以下内容:
deb http://deb.debian.org/debian buster-backports main
保存并退出编辑器。
4.2 安装 shadowsocks-libev
现在我们可以安装 shadowsocks-libev 了。运行以下命令:
sudo apt update sudo apt install -t buster-backports shadowsocks-libev
这将从 Debian Buster Backports 仓库安装最新版本的 shadowsocks-libev。
4.3 配置 shadowsocks-libev 服务器
shadowsocks-libev 的配置文件位于 /etc/shadowsocks-libev/config.json
。我们需要编辑这个文件来设置服务器的参数。
打开配置文件:
sudo nano /etc/shadowsocks-libev/config.json
然后填写以下信息:
{ “server”:”your_server_ip”, “server_port”:8388, “password”:”your_password”, “timeout”:300, “method”:”aes-256-cfb